Hotel Review | Sequoia Lodge at Disneyland Paris

We knew we wanted to stay here for our honeymoon and that’s exactly what we did. Due to us visiting in the winter months, it definitely was more attractive for us to stay here with it being all so wintery and cosy. Here are our thoughts!

Price & Check-In:

So, originally we booked for November but had to move it due to unforeseen events which therefore meant we received a £20 refund. I believe we paid £1,500 altogether including half board plus. Checking in is super simple. You can do it a week prior to your first day of the holiday then check-in is 3 pm where you get your room number & Magic pass

Benefits:

The main advantage is the fact you gain access to magic hours with your park tickets. This is where you’ll have an hour prior to the park opening at 8:30-9:30 across both parks. Of course, the fact you’re located in Disney Village is a perk we found given you can literally just walk to the parks without the battle of catching the shuttle. If you get a decent package deal it can work out cheaper for your overall trip especially if it includes a meal plan.

You also get a free hot drink from the machines we had 4 credits a day. I’m not too sure whether that’s due to our meal plan or that is standard but I do know one a day is for everyone. Just pop your magic pass on the card area of the machine and choose your drink. Your credit only covers you for the drinks that is from Lavazza. But honestly, the latte is incredible.

Half Board Plus:

This was ideal for us as it meant we didn’t need to spend too much on food throughout the day. It gives you a tremendous opportunity to try new restaurants and different foods you wouldn’t usually try without feeling the crunch of the cost too. Your breakfast is also included in this too.

On-Site Facilities:

The hotel has a swimming pool, fitness centre, shop, bar & restaurant. You do have access to all of these as well. In the swimming pool you get towel rental for free and unlimited time in the pool just give them your room number. I’m unsure about the fitness centre not my cup of tea.

The Room:

Our room was a standard room with a lakeside view. The room was gorgeous it was just delightful, warm & cosy. My kind of vibe really. The bed was incredibly comfy and large but the only issue is you don’t want to get up in the morning.

We had a balcony which oversaw Disney village which quite honestly we didn’t use as much as we would have liked to have due to the coldness. But it’s a lovely perk to have especially to look out over the Village in the morning.

The bathroom was an excellent size with a sink separated which was different. There was your standard shampoo, conditioner and body wash available and using the cute Mickey bottles. The bathtub was the right size not too small like other notes we’ve stayed at.

Overall:

The hotel is stunning with strong autumnal vibes which soothe my soul. My only fault in all honesty with the hotel is those dreaded lengthy corridors, especially after the long days at the park. Also, the shortage of plugs. It’s not ideal if you are someone who needs plenty of plugs. But other than those two things I truly did love our stay. I’d quite merrily stay here again.
